Russia in talks with India to upgrade Su-30MKI fighters

The project of modernizing Su-30MKI multirole fighters operational in the Indian Air Force is at the stage of discussion, head of the delegation of Russia’s state arms seller Rosoboronexport (part of the state tech corporation Rostec) Sergei Kornev told TASS at the Aero India 2021 international aerospace show on Wednesday.

“The project is at the stage of discussion and the Russian side is ready to offer India a modern upgrade package,” Kornev said.

“Considering the years-long experience of the joint work and the degree of cooperation between the industries of our countries that is unique for the world market, we believe that the Indian enterprises will express desire to participate in the modernization of Su-30MKI fighters assembled at the production capacities of HAL (Hindustan Aeronautics Limited) Corporation,” he added.
